When water penetrates a roof system it is absorbed by the insulation materials and may result in a leak within the building which is a significant distance from the actual leak point. Water ingress can be extremely costly due to damage caused and disruption to the operation of buildings.
By using our high specification thermal imaging equipment and expert knowledge, we are able to detect water ingress within roofs which then allows us to focus on specific areas to identify and locate the cause of the leak.
This highly cost effective technique has proved to be invaluable to many clients as they are able to focus repairs in very specific areas to resolve problems and therefore reduce costs.

Following a survey we produce a detailed professional report within 4 working days which highlights our findings. The report contains thermal images, digital images along with analysis and our recommendations.
Water ingress can be detected within roofs, structures and window frames such as those shown above where a seal had failed allowing water to enter and cause a leak within the atrium area below.
Prior to the survey we will provide a full risk assessment and method statement detailing how we conduct the survey and the precautions we take to ensure our work is completed safely and efficiently.
